ASRock, traditionally recognized across the global technology sector as a reliable manufacturer of foundational PC components such as motherboards and graphics cards, has officially announced the expansion of its display hardware portfolio. Building upon its established Phantom Gaming and Challenger product lines, the company has introduced a new flagship monitor family bearing its prestigious Taichi moniker. Unveiled to the public, the initial lineup consists of three distinct 27-inch OLED gaming monitors: the TCO27USA, the TCO27QXA, and the TCO27QXB. This new generation of displays incorporates cutting-edge panel technologies aimed at catering to both high-fidelity visual enthusiasts and hyper-competitive esports athletes.
The introduction of the Taichi display series marks a strategic pivot for ASRock, elevating its presence in the competitive gaming peripherals market. By integrating advanced display topologies—including Penta Tandem OLED, QD-OLED, and Tandem WOLED—the company is positioning itself to compete directly with established display giants at the ultra-premium tier of the hardware ecosystem.
Chronology and Product Evolution

The genesis of the ASRock Taichi monitor line can be traced back to initial prototype demonstrations earlier in the year. During the Consumer Electronics Show (CES) in January 2026, industry observers and attendees were given an early glimpse of ASRock’s ambitions to enter the high-end OLED display market. At the time, the manufacturer showcased foundational concepts of the Taichi OLED technology, signaling a departure from its more mainstream and budget-friendly monitor offerings.
Following months of refinement and engineering optimization, ASRock officially formalized the lineup in September 2026, transitioning the prototypes into three distinct commercial models. Each model has been tailored to target specific segments of the high-performance consumer market, ranging from ultra-high-resolution content creation and gaming to extreme-refresh-rate competitive esports. Despite the public rollout and the activation of official product pages on the manufacturer’s website, comprehensive regional pricing and exact retail availability schedules have yet to be disclosed by corporate representatives.
Technical Specifications and Model Breakdown
The newly announced Taichi monitor family comprises three sophisticated 27-inch variants, each utilizing a unique panel technology designed to achieve specific performance metrics:

ASRock Taichi TCO27USA: Positioned as the resolution and visual fidelity flagship of the trio, the TCO27USA features a 4K UHD Penta Tandem OLED panel. It delivers a native 3840 x 2160 resolution paired with a 240Hz refresh rate. Crucially, the model boasts a blistering 0.03ms response time, a wide color gamut covering 99% of the DCI-P3 color space, and a high color accuracy rating with a Delta E of less than 2. Furthermore, it holds VESA DisplayHDR True Black 400 certification and features a peak HDR brightness capability of up to 1,000 nits. Connectivity options are exceptionally robust, including dual DisplayPort 2.1 UHBR20 ports and dual HDMI 2.1 ports operating at the full 48Gbps bandwidth.

ASRock Taichi TCO27QXA: Geared toward competitive gamers who prioritize frame rates over pixel density, the TCO27QXA utilizes a QHD (2560 x 1440) QD-OLED panel. This model achieves an impressive 500Hz refresh rate, complemented by VESA DisplayHDR True Black 500 certification and a peak HDR brightness of 1,000 nits. The combination of quantum dot color reproduction and extreme refresh capabilities makes this monitor a formidable option for fast-paced title execution.

ASRock Taichi TCO27QXB: Representing the most technically extreme configuration in the lineup, the TCO27QXB employs a Tandem WOLED panel and introduces an innovative dual-mode operational design. Users can switch between a QHD resolution at 540Hz for balanced visual clarity and speed, or drop the resolution to HD while scaling the refresh rate to a staggering 720Hz. Additionally, this model pushes luminance limits further, boasting a peak HDR brightness of up to 1,500 nits.
Practical Ecosystem Integration and Ergonomics

Beyond raw display performance, ASRock has integrated a suite of productivity and convenience features into the Taichi monitor series to ensure versatility in daily multi-use environments. All three models incorporate AMD FreeSync Premium Pro technology to mitigate screen tearing and stuttering during variable framerate gaming sessions.
For users managing multi-system workflows, built-in KVM (Keyboard, Video, Mouse) functionality is included as a standard feature. Connectivity is further streamlined through the inclusion of a USB Type-C port supporting up to 65W Power Delivery. This enables single-cable interfacing for laptops and compatible mobile devices, simultaneously transmitting display data, peripheral inputs, and sufficient electrical power to maintain operation and charge the connected hardware.
Industry Analysis and Market Implications
The launch of the Taichi monitor series carries several notable implications for the high-end PC hardware market. Historically, the Taichi brand has served as ASRock’s flagship tier, traditionally associated with top-tier motherboards featuring heavy-duty power delivery systems and distinct aesthetic designs. Bringing this branding to monitors underscores the company’s commitment to building a cohesive, ultra-enthusiast ecosystem.

From a technological standpoint, the inclusion of DisplayPort 2.1 UHBR20 on models such as the TCO27USA highlights a broader industry shift toward next-generation display interfaces capable of handling uncompressed 4K video streams at high refresh rates without reliance on Display Stream Compression (DSC). This ensures future-proofing as next-generation graphics architectures become more widely adopted by consumers.
However, market analysts note that pricing will dictate the commercial viability of these displays. Given the advanced nature of Penta Tandem OLED, QD-OLED, and high-refresh Tandem WOLED panels—coupled with premium I/O configurations—the Taichi monitors are expected to occupy the highest pricing brackets upon release. They will directly challenge established display solutions from tier-one monitor specialists, testing consumer brand loyalty toward ASRock in a product category outside its historical core competencies.
As official release dates and pricing structures are finalized in the coming weeks, the industry will closely monitor how these specifications translate into real-world performance benchmarks, particularly regarding thermal management, pixel longevity, and burn-in mitigation features inherent to advanced OLED technologies.
